In this episode we talk to Andrew Melling about the places he would add to his bubble. Originally from the UK, Andrew has called Thailand his home for the past 15 years after being persuaded to move there after an intriguing mode of transport promise. In this episode we cover a number of different countries with plenty of tales to tell from playing football in ancient ruins to running away from bulls.

Every year Andrew makes a list of things to accomplish, with this year’s including growing a mullet and fire juggling. Past lists have seen him jumping out of a plane, cycling from Singapore to North Thailand and riding an ostrich.

During this episode, we also talk about a country which he compared to being like ‘one massive toy store’, find out what unusual mode of transport he hopes to ride when there and what food he has finally discovered he likes after 30 years.
